IN NO EVENT SHALL THE REGENTS OR CONTRIBUTORS BE LIABLE * FOR ANY DIRECT, INDIRECT, INCIDENTAL, SPECIAL, EXEMPLARY, OR CONSEQUENTIAL * DAMAGES (INCLUDING, BUT NOT LIMITED TO, PROCUREMENT OF SUBSTITUTE GOODS * OR SERVICES; LOSS OF USE, DATA, OR PROFITS; OR BUSINESS INTERRUPTION) * HOWEVER CAUSED AND ON ANY THEORY OF LIABILITY, WHETHER IN CONTRACT, STRICT * LIABILITY, OR TORT (INCLUDING NEGLIGENCE OR OTHERWISE) ARISING IN ANY WAY * OUT OF THE USE OF THIS SOFTWARE, EVEN IF ADVISED OF THE POSSIBILITY OF * SUCH DAMAGE. */#if defined(LIBC_SCCS) && !defined(lint)static char sccsid[] = "@(#)rec_seq.c	8.3 (Berkeley) 7/14/94";#endif /* not lint */#include <sys/types.h>#include <errno.h>#include <limits.h>#include <stdio.h>#include <string.h>#include "../include/db.h"#include "recno.h"/* * __REC_SEQ -- Recno sequential scan interface. * * Parameters: *	dbp:	pointer to access method *	key:	key for positioning and return value *	data:	data return value *	flags:	R_CURSOR, R_FIRST, R_LAST, R_NEXT, R_PREV. * * Returns: *	RET_ERROR, RET_SUCCESS or RET_SPECIAL if there's no next key. */int__rec_seq(dbp, key, data, flags)	const DB *dbp;	DBT *key, *data;	u_int flags;{	BTREE *t;	EPG *e;	recno_t nrec;	int status;	t = dbp->internal;	/* Toss any page pinned across calls. */	if (t->bt_pinned != NULL) {		mpool_put(t->bt_mp, t->bt_pinned, 0);		t->bt_pinned = NULL;	}	switch(flags) {	case R_CURSOR:		if ((nrec = *(recno_t *)key->data) == 0)			goto einval;		break;	case R_NEXT:		if (F_ISSET(&t->bt_cursor, CURS_INIT)) {			nrec = t->bt_cursor.rcursor + 1;			break;		}		/* FALLTHROUGH */	case R_FIRST:		nrec = 1;		break;	case R_PREV:		if (F_ISSET(&t->bt_cursor, CURS_INIT)) {			if ((nrec = t->bt_cursor.rcursor - 1) == 0)				return (RET_SPECIAL);			break;		}		/* FALLTHROUGH */	case R_LAST:		if (!F_ISSET(t, R_EOF | R_INMEM) &&		    t->bt_irec(t, MAX_REC_NUMBER) == RET_ERROR)			return (RET_ERROR);		nrec = t->bt_nrecs;		break;	default:einval:		errno = EINVAL;		return (RET_ERROR);	}		if (t->bt_nrecs == 0 || nrec > t->bt_nrecs) {		if (!F_ISSET(t, R_EOF | R_INMEM) &&		    (status = t->bt_irec(t, nrec)) != RET_SUCCESS)			return (status);		if (t->bt_nrecs == 0 || nrec > t->bt_nrecs)			return (RET_SPECIAL);	}	if ((e = __rec_search(t, nrec - 1, SEARCH)) == NULL)		return (RET_ERROR);	F_SET(&t->bt_cursor, CURS_INIT);	t->bt_cursor.rcursor = nrec;	status = __rec_ret(t, e, nrec, key, data);	if (F_ISSET(t, B_DB_LOCK))		mpool_put(t->bt_mp, e->page, 0);	else		t->bt_pinned = e->page;	return (status);}
